  • You can test the issue on almost any guitar by arranging a plate to be held just above the pickup in question, and striking the metal plate with a wooden hammer or the like. No need to remove the strings, so long as they don't touch the plate even when the plate is struck.

        • Wanted the 50mm for the bridge, and the only way I could get the long legged baseplate was in 49.2mm.
          It modded real easy.
          Once they are built, they look identical, and you can't tell them apart!
          These are really not PAFs, or even good clones, just something to stick in a guitar.
          The bridge is nearly 10k, and both wound with poly, so sure not PAFs, maybe closer to T-Tops.
          I offered the combo of 49.2, and 50mm, and the guy jumped on it.
          If we are going to make custom pickups, they might as well be Custom.

            I agree on the custom. That's what I do also. I give em lots of options, then they can't complain if I pick one and they didn't like it later. Most of it makes little difference to me I just need to know what they want. Didn't know that your customer wanted the long leg bp. Not a big difference in 49.2 vs 50 on the baseplates they are thin enough to drill out, but it is a difference if you're talking keepers.

            • Working on a real 1963 strat tonight. It is made up from parts, but all vintage parts, except not the pickups at all or the pickguard. But anyway it is kind of cool to work with an original neck and body. Customer brought me the parts to wire up. Got it done and it plays pretty nice. Leo and co. knew what they were doing alright. Doesn't need relicing at all, it looks like it is 50 years old and it is - OK so I lied, its 49. Had to give it a new nut and shim the neck a little on one side to make it right, since it was from parts, but it came out great, even with the SD humbuckers.
